Alright
Most importantly, the story and characters are great. I was interested in what happens next; I liked the relationship between two brothers and cared about their fate and journey.
Since the brothers are on the run, the environment is changing all the time. For some people, it's not a good thing, but I like it because every episode looks fresh.
Soundtracks are spot-on. The gameplay is very similar to first Life is Strange, but instead of time r... Read More
